1. Artificial Intelligence (AI) and Generative AI

AI has been growing for years, but 2025 marks a new era—one where AI becomes deeply integrated into daily life. Generative AI tools are now able to create human-like text, images, videos, and even computer code. From improving customer support to streamlining content creation, AI is becoming a digital assistant for everyone.

How AI Is Shaping the Future

  • Smarter automation in workplaces
  • Personalized healthcare and treatment plans
  • More efficient business operations
  • AI-driven education and learning tools

As AI gets more powerful, companies will rely on it for data analysis, cybersecurity, research, and innovation. In the future, AI may even help governments make better decisions and cities run more efficiently.

2. 5G and Next-Generation Connectivity

Fast, reliable internet is the foundation of digital transformation. With 5G technology expanding worldwide in 2025, connectivity is entering a new phase. This network provides ultra-fast speeds, low latency, and stronger performance even with millions of connected devices.

Future Impact of 5G

  • Enhanced mobile gaming and streaming
  • Smarter cities and advanced IoT applications
  • Remote surgeries using real-time communication
  • Better communication in autonomous vehicles

Looking beyond 5G, researchers are already exploring 6G, which promises even faster speeds and intelligent networking powered by AI.

3. Extended Reality (XR): AR, VR, and MR

Extended Reality (XR) combines Augmented Reality (AR), Virtual Reality (VR), and Mixed Reality (MR) into one powerful ecosystem. This technology is transforming entertainment, education, retail, and even professional training.

Examples of XR in 2025

  • Virtual classrooms and immersive workplace training
  • AR-powered shopping experiences
  • VR fitness and virtual travel
  • Mixed reality tools for architects and designers

In the near future, XR will make digital experiences more realistic and interactive, blurring the line between the physical and virtual worlds.

4. Blockchain and Web3 Technologies

Blockchain is moving beyond cryptocurrencies. In 2025, blockchain and Web3 technologies are becoming essential tools for digital identity, data security, and decentralized applications.

Where Blockchain Is Making an Impact

  • Secure financial transactions
  • Smart contracts for businesses
  • Decentralized social networks
  • Transparent supply chain systems

As privacy becomes a global concern, distributed ledger technology will empower users with more control over their data and online presence.

6. Internet of Things (IoT) and Smart Devices

The Internet of Things connects everyday objects—smartphones, TVs, refrigerators, wearables, home appliances, and industrial machines—to the internet. In 2025, IoT networks are expanding and becoming more intelligent, allowing devices to communicate seamlessly.

How IoT Improves Daily Life

  • Smart homes that automate lighting, security, and energy
  • Wearable devices tracking health in real time
  • Smart factories improving production speed
  • Smart farming using sensors and automation

IoT is expected to reach over 30 billion connected devices in the next few years, making it one of the most influential technologies of the decade.

7. Biotechnology and Bioengineering

Biotechnology is revolutionizing medicine, agriculture, and environmental sustainability. Modern gene-editing tools like CRISPR allow scientists to modify DNA with unprecedented accuracy. Meanwhile, bioengineering is creating new materials, medicines, and sustainable solutions.

Biotech Applications Transforming the Future

  • Personalized medicine based on individual genetic profiles
  • Lab-grown meat and sustainable food production
  • Advanced vaccines and disease prevention
  • Biodegradable materials and eco-friendly solutions

In the future, biotechnology may help cure genetic diseases, reduce hunger, and protect the planet.

10. Digital Twins and Smart Manufacturing

A digital twin is a virtual replica of a physical object, system, or process. This technology is transforming industries such as construction, aviation, healthcare, and manufacturing.

Benefits of Digital Twin Technology

  • Predicting failures before they occur
  • Improving product design and development
  • Optimizing production lines
  • Reducing maintenance costs

As smart factories continue to grow, digital twins will help companies make better decisions through real-time data and simulations.
